2022-07-30: wsfulton
|
||||||
|
C++20 has deprecated std::basic_string<>::reserve() and the C++11 method
|
||||||
|
std::basic_string<>::shrink_to_fit() is a replacement that can be used.
|
||||||
|
std_string.i and std_wstring.i provided wrappers for reserve with the following
|
||||||
|
template instantiations:
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
%template(string) std::basic_string<char>;
|
||||||
|
%template(wstring) std::basic_string<wchar_t>;
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
The reserve method is no longer wrapped, however the shrink_to_fit() method
|
||||||
|
can be used as an alternative from the target language (the generated wrappers
|
||||||
|
call reserve() instead if C++<=20).
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Note that std::basic_string<>::reserve(size_t n) is still wrapped unchanged.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
*** POTENTIAL INCOMPATIBILITY ***
